This RVPark has lots of trees and the full time residents have planted lots of flowers and well trimmed bushes.
Wurzbach Parkway is a block away and is an excellent road to cross San Antonio with out having to go on the freeway.
Hwy 35 is close as is Hwy 1604.
The park is easy to get in and out of.
Nice laundry area.
We stayed here for 8 days while visiting many friends and enjoying many of our favorite restaurants.
We plan on staying here on our yearly visit to San Antonio.

Older commercial campground with great access to where family lives in San Antonio. Other than that (and we’ll absolutely stay here again when we make it back down to this area for family visits), there’s not much else that would bring us back. While the campground was adequate, it was older (and felt it) and was mostly full-time residents (like brick mailboxes erected in front of rigs and plenty of mobile homes/manufactured homes). Totally fine and didn’t feel like a junkyard (people obviously take pride in their places), but it wasn’t what we look for in a campground to escape and see the sights. Sites were shaded with trees. Again, this is a great campground for anyone looking for easy access to the city of San Antonio. We were ten minutes from the airport and twenty minutes to downtown.
We had no problem maneuvering and leveling our 38-foot fifth wheel toy hauler in the campground. The sites had plenty of room to disconnect the tow vehicle.
We had strong cell signal on both Verizon and AT&T. The park offers WiFi, but we did not connect through the public network, so cannot speak to its strength.

We stayed just one night while visiting parents in San Antonio. The folks at check in were very friendly. When we parked our rig it looked like the previous camper had either dumped their ashtray or had been smoking outside and just dropping their butts - there were 20-30 cigarette butts on the ground between our door and the picnic table. A quick call to the office and they sent someone out to clean it up, which we greatly appreciated. We also asked about checking in early on our day of arrival and checking out late and they were helpful in that as well. I think stated checkin time is 3 or 4, but they let us check in around noon. Stated check out time is 11, but they said we could stay as late as 3 or 4 since no one else was checking in to that site on a Sunday afternoon, and if we needed to check out after that we could just pay a $20 late check out fee.

A train comes every 30 minutes behind the park. Good location to city activities, but most of San Antonio roads need work and inside the park is no exception. Narrow, winding and hilly. Broken speed bumps just makes for a frustrating motorhome arrival and departure. Typical small RV sites with dog grass options around the park. What we found the most bizarre is the entrance and exit of every site has curbs! Likely fine in a trailer but precarious in a motorhome. Doesn’t make sense to us. AT&T was surprisingly spotty here even though it’s fine in the rest of the city. They offer Tengo WiFi for a cost. Pretty silly. Was a fine spot to visit family, but not one we would eagerly return to.

This park has just changed ownership. I would strongly suggest checking with management as to what their rates are now and in the future.
It is convenient to the main highway IH35. Takes about 30 minutes to San Antonio. Two military bases are close. This is a train quiet zone. No horns blaring. Supermarkets are close by along with the major hardware stores.
If you use a gps try 12315 OConnor road instead of 12015. I checked with mine and took me right to the entrance. The streets are a little confusing at the intersection.
I have been a full timer at this park for 15 years. The other full timers are very friendly.
